Can you eat salmon at 120 degrees?
When the wild varieties are cooked to just 120 degrees, the muscle fibers contract less and therefore retain more moisture. ... We'll continue to cook farmed salmon to 125 degrees, but from now on, when we cook wild salmon, we will make sure to cook it to just 120 degrees.

How do you humanely kill a salmon?
Just lay the fish on its side on a hard surface, and use the end of your knife to cut down through the spinal cord behind the eyes until you've reached the hard surface below. It can be a little messy, but is very quick and effective. It's also consistent.

What to do after catching a salmon?
Clean and gut your salmon as soon as possible after it's caught. Most importantly, keep it cold. Ideally, freshly caught and cleaned salmon should be placed on ice immediately. If no ice is available, wrap it loosely in a damp cloth or paper and place it in the shade.

Do salmon need to be bled?
Bleeding is one of the simplest ways to improve salmon quality and take away that “fishy taste” from frozen fish by further reducing bacterial spoilage.
Is it safe to eat salmon with blood?
While a region of oxidized blood on your dinner is not exactly appetizing, it's also unlikely to hurt you. Cooking that spot will kill anything problematic just as cooking the rest of the fish will. The U.S. Seafood Inspection Manual considers bruises to be "blemishes."
